Shooting Incident in North Myrtle Beach Leaves 11 Injured as Investigation Unfolds

Authorities in South Carolina are actively pursuing suspects involved in a shooting that injured 11 individuals on Sunday evening at a marina in North Myrtle Beach. The incident has sent shockwaves through the local community and raised concerns about safety in the area.

Details of the Incident

The Horry County Police Department reported that the shooting stemmed from an altercation during a private Memorial Day gathering on a charter boat. Although such events are typically enjoyable, this one turned tragic.

Of the 11 injured, 10 sustained gunshot wounds, while another individual reported a non-gunfire-related injury, as noted in a press release from police on Monday. Additionally, some victims had to be rescued from the water by emergency responders.

Witnesses reported seeing a significant police presence around Harbourgate Marina, a popular docking site frequented by local boat owners and tourists. The area, usually bustling with activity, was transformed into a scene of chaos as law enforcement secured the vicinity.

Investigating Officer’s Injury

Amid the chaos, a separate incident occurred involving an on-duty North Myrtle Beach officer. According to the NMBPD, the officer suffered a leg injury due to his own firearm discharging accidentally. This incident transpired when the officer was entering a gate at the dock, further complicating the overall situation.

Police confirmed that the officer had both hands on the gate when the weapon discharged. This unfortunate circumstance led to confusion among fellow officers, who initially believed the shots originated from the marina.

After undergoing surgery at a local hospital, the officer is now recovering. The police department stated, “We stand with our officer and remain committed to his recovery.”

Ongoing Investigation by Authorities

The investigation continues as Horry County police collaborate with the South Carolina Law Enforcement Division to gather details about the incident. Authorities are reviewing videos and witness accounts to piece together the events that unfolded.

A preliminary assessment suggests that there is no ongoing threat to the community, allowing residents to feel a degree of relief amid a disturbing event. Nonetheless, the increase in such incidents raises serious concerns about public safety.

Community’s Reaction and Safety Concerns

The recent shooting adds to growing anxiety surrounding crime levels in and around Myrtle Beach. Just weeks prior, another shooting in the local entertainment district shook the community, leaving one dead and 11 injured. Officials categorized that event as isolated yet warned residents about the potential for more incidents.
